Selection ofthe feasible measures The final stage in the decision making process is to estimate the scores for each ofthe alternatives and choose the most suitable measures forthe objectives and conditions of ... In order to score for each ofthe measures with the criteria, the meaning ofthe impact levels of measures on the criteria should be defined. The meaning levels are as follows: Costs of ... implementation: The lower the score the better. Time of implementation: The lower the amount the better. Manageability by farmers: The easier the better. Economic benefits: The higher the better. ...
